Description:

This position reports directly to the Agency Head and works in close coordination with the Chief Technology Officer (CTO). As the Artificial Intelligence (AI) Strategist for SCDES, this individual will recommend strategies that leverage a variety of AI technologies throughout SCDES that will aim to improve the agencys operational efficiency, enhance the services to the citizens of the State of South Carolina, and will ensure and maintain compliance with regulatory standards at the state and federal level. This position will guide SCDESs AI vision and continue to foster innovation and partnerships with agency stakeholders while maintaining transparency and accountability.

Examples of Work:

• Co-create an agencywide AI strategy with executive leadership and the Office of Technology (OT), aligning initiatives to mission outcomes and citizen services. Maintain a prioritized portfolio of AI use cases, establish frameworks for responsible AI use, and ensure compliance with state and federal regulations through joint governance with OT and the Office General Counsel (OGC).

• Define and enforce principles for ethical AI use, including fairness, transparency, and human-at-the-helm standards. Conduct impact assessments for privacy and bias, oversee audits, and report compliance findings to the Agency Head, CTO and Data Governance Council.

• Partner with agency programs to identify opportunities, shape requirements, and define success metrics. Act as business product owner for AI solutions, ensuring measurable outcomes and adoption, while collaborating with OT for technical readiness, integration, and secure deployment.

• In coordination with OT, Training & Development and Communications, design and deliver training programs, playbooks, and communications to build AI literacy across roles. Lead change management efforts to foster adoption and trust. Communicate initiatives and results to internal and external stakeholders for transparency.

• Work with OT to align AI projects with approved platforms, cybersecurity standards, and data governance policies. Participate in vendor evaluations and procurement processes, ensuring solutions meet technical, ethical, and compliance requirements. Monitor performance, define KPIs, and publish impact reports to inform continuous improvement.

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

• Strong understanding of AI technologies, machine learning, and data governance.

• Experience in strategic planning, change management and stakeholder engagement.

• Experience in government or public sector is preferred.
• Knowledge of the principles and techniques of project planning and creation.

• Ability to establish and maintain working relationships with users, technical staff, management, vendors and others. Ability to provide guidance and recommendations to senior-level personnel.

Special Requirements:

• This position functions under limited supervision by the Agency Head. Exercises independent discretion and judgment.
• May require in-state and out-of-state travel.
• May require nights, weekends, and after-hours assignments.
• May require participation in emergency response events.
• This position functions primarily in an office environment.
• Hybrid teleworking position. Will require 2-3 days in office.

Minimum Requirements:

• Bachelors degree and relevant program management experience.
